Seeros nurseries celebrate Red Nose Day

Date published: 18 March 2019


Children at Seeros Daycare Nurseries celebrated Red Nose Day on Friday (15 March 2019), helping raise money for comic relief.

Parents, children and staff at the nurseries on Church Stile and Belfield Road, Rochdale dressed in red throughout the day.

Samira Ansari, Managing Director of Seeros said: “Children participated in a variety of activities and even joined in with baking cakes and biscuits, which they sold to raise money.

“After donations from parents, staff and children and with the cake and biscuit sale and cupcake sweet stake game the total raised between both sites was £75.”
